Help? Show work!<br> Triangle PQR ≅ Triangle XYZ<br> PQ = 3a + 4 and XY = 5a – 12. Find a and PQ.
Ivenika [448]

Given:

\Delta PQR\cong \Delta XYZ

PQ=3a+4

XY=5a-12

To find:

The value of a and PQ.

Solution:

We have,

\Delta PQR\cong \Delta XYZ

PQ\cong XY                            (CPCTC)

So,

PQ=XY

3a+4=5a-12

Isolating variable terms, we get

3a-5a=-4-12

-2a=-16

Divide both sides by -2.

a=\dfrac{-16}{-2}

a=8

Now,

PQ=3a+4

PQ=3(8)+4

PQ=24+4

PQ=28

Therefore, the value of a is 8 and the value of PQ is 28.
